Have you ever tried to open a zip file, only to be met with an infuriating error message: “Cannot open file as archive”? You’re not alone. This frustrating error can occur due to a variety of reasons, leaving even the most tech-savvy individuals scratching their heads. In this article, we’ll delve into the world of compressed files, explore the possible causes of this error, and provide you with actionable solutions to overcome it.
What is a Zip File, Anyway?
Before we dive into the nitty-gritty of the “Cannot open file as archive” error, it’s essential to understand what a zip file is and how it works. A zip file is a type of compressed file that stores one or more files in a single archive. This compression reduces the overall size of the files, making them easier to share and store.
Zip files use lossless data compression, which means that the compressed files can be restored to their original state without any loss of data. The compression algorithm used in zip files is based on the LZ77 algorithm, which replaces repeated patterns in the data with a reference to the previous occurrence of that pattern.
How Zip Files Are Created
Creating a zip file is a relatively straightforward process. When you compress files using software like WinZip or 7-Zip, the following process occurs:
- The software reads the files you want to compress and divides them into smaller chunks.
- The software then applies the compression algorithm to each chunk, replacing repeated patterns with references.
- The compressed chunks are then stored in a single archive file with a .zip extension.
- The archive file includes a table of contents, which contains information about the compressed files, such as their original file paths and dates.
The Culprits Behind the “Cannot Open File as Archive” Error
Now that you have a better understanding of zip files, let’s explore the common causes of the “Cannot open file as archive” error:
Corrupted Zip File
One of the most common reasons for this error is a corrupted zip file. This can occur due to various factors, such as:
- File transfer errors: When you download a zip file, errors can occur during the transfer process, resulting in a corrupted file.
- Disk errors: If the storage device or disk where the zip file is stored has errors, it can cause the file to become corrupted.
- Software issues: Bugs or glitches in the compression software can lead to a corrupted zip file.
Invalid Zip File Format
Another possible cause of the “Cannot open file as archive” error is an invalid zip file format. This can happen when:
- Non-zip files are renamed as zip files: If you rename a file with a different extension (e.g., .rar or .7z) to a .zip file, it can cause issues.
- Zip files are created using non-standard software: Using software that doesn’t adhere to the standard zip file format can result in an invalid zip file.
Password-Protected Zip Files
If you’re trying to open a password-protected zip file without entering the correct password, you may encounter the “Cannot open file as archive” error. Make sure you have the correct password or try using a password recovery tool.
File System Issues
In some cases, file system issues can prevent you from opening a zip file. This can be due to:
- File system corruption: Corruption in the file system can prevent the operating system from accessing the zip file correctly.
- Permission issues: If you don’t have the necessary permissions to access the zip file or the files within, you may encounter the error.
Troubleshooting the “Cannot Open File as Archive” Error
Now that we’ve identified the common causes of the error, let’s move on to some troubleshooting steps to help you overcome it:
Check the Zip File Integrity
Try the following steps to check the integrity of the zip file:
- Use a file recovery tool to scan the zip file for errors.
- Try opening the zip file with a different compression software, such as WinZip or 7-Zip.
- If you’re using a third-party compression software, try using the built-in compression tool in your operating system.
Try Different Extraction Methods
If the above steps don’t work, try using different extraction methods:
- Use the built-in extraction tool: Right-click the zip file and select “Extract All” or “Extract Here” (depending on your operating system).
- Use a third-party extraction tool: Download and install a third-party extraction tool, such as 7-Zip or WinRAR.
- Try command-line extraction: Use the command-line tool in your operating system to extract the files.
Check File System Permissions
Ensure that you have the necessary permissions to access the zip file and the files within:
- Check folder permissions: Right-click the folder containing the zip file and select “Properties.” Ensure that you have the necessary permissions to access the folder.
- Check file permissions: Right-click the zip file and select “Properties.” Ensure that you have the necessary permissions to access the file.
Try Password Recovery
If you’re trying to open a password-protected zip file, try using a password recovery tool:
- Use a password recovery software: Download and install a password recovery tool, such as John the Ripper or ZIP crackers.
- Try brute-force attacks: Use the password recovery tool to try brute-force attacks on the zip file.
Conclusion
The “Cannot open file as archive” error can be frustrating, but it’s often due to a simple issue that can be resolved with some troubleshooting. By understanding the causes of the error and trying different solutions, you should be able to overcome it and access the contents of the zip file. Remember to always use reliable compression software and follow best practices when creating and sharing zip files to minimize the risk of errors. Happy unzipping!
What is the “Cannot Open File as Archive” error?
The “Cannot Open File as Archive” error is a common issue that occurs when trying to extract or open a zip file using software like WinZip, 7-Zip, or the built-in Windows Extraction tool. This error can be frustrating, especially when you need to access the contents of the zip file urgently. The error message usually appears when the file is damaged, corrupted, or not a valid archive.
In some cases, the error may occur due to issues with the zip file itself, such as incorrect formatting or missing information. It can also be caused by problems with the extraction software or the operating system. Whatever the reason, it’s essential to troubleshoot the issue to access the contents of the zip file.
What are the common causes of the “Cannot Open File as Archive” error?
The “Cannot Open File as Archive” error can be caused by a variety of factors. One common cause is a damaged or corrupted zip file, which can occur during the download or transfer process. Another reason is an incorrect file extension or formatting, which can prevent the extraction software from recognizing the file as an archive. Additionally, issues with the extraction software or operating system, such as outdated software or corrupted system files, can also trigger the error.
In some cases, the error may be caused by a virus or malware infection that has damaged the zip file or the extraction software. It’s essential to scan the file and the system for any malware or viruses to rule out this possibility. Whatever the cause, identifying the root of the problem is crucial to resolving the issue and accessing the contents of the zip file.
How can I fix the “Cannot Open File as Archive” error?
To fix the “Cannot Open File as Archive” error, you can try several troubleshooting steps. First, try downloading the zip file again to ensure it’s not damaged during the download process. You can also try using a different extraction software to see if the issue is specific to the software. Additionally, check the file extension and formatting to ensure it’s correct and consistent.
If the issue persists, try using a zip repair tool to fix any damage or corruption to the file. You can also try extracting the files to a different location or using a different operating system to see if the issue is specific to the current environment. In some cases, you may need to seek assistance from the person or organization that provided the zip file.
Can I prevent the “Cannot Open File as Archive” error from occurring?
Yes, there are steps you can take to prevent the “Cannot Open File as Archive” error from occurring. One way is to use a reliable and trustworthy source for downloading zip files, and to ensure the file is downloaded from a secure and reputable website. You can also use a zip file creation tool that includes error-checking and correction features to ensure the file is created correctly.
Additionally, it’s essential to use a robust and up-to-date extraction software that can handle different types of zip files and formats. Regularly updating your operating system and extraction software can also help prevent issues that can lead to the “Cannot Open File as Archive” error.
What are some alternative solutions to fix the “Cannot Open File as Archive” error?
If the troubleshooting steps don’t work, there are alternative solutions you can try. One option is to use an online zip repair tool or service that can fix corrupted or damaged zip files. You can also try using a different operating system or device to extract the files, as the issue may be specific to the current environment.
Another option is to seek assistance from the person or organization that provided the zip file, as they may be able to provide a corrected or updated version of the file. In some cases, you may need to use a professional file repair service or consult with an IT expert to resolve the issue.
Is the “Cannot Open File as Archive” error specific to Windows?
No, the “Cannot Open File as Archive” error is not specific to Windows. It can occur on any operating system, including macOS, Linux, and mobile devices, whenever you try to extract or open a zip file using software or built-in tools. The error can occur due to issues with the zip file itself, the extraction software, or the operating system.
However, the steps to troubleshoot and resolve the issue may vary depending on the operating system and extraction software being used. It’s essential to follow the specific instructions and guidelines for your operating system and software to resolve the issue.
Can I avoid using zip files altogether?
While it’s possible to avoid using zip files altogether, they are a convenient and widely used format for compressing and transferring files. Zip files offer several benefits, including reducing file size, protecting files with passwords, and providing a convenient way to package and transfer multiple files.
However, if you’re experiencing frequent issues with zip files, you may want to consider alternative file formats, such as RAR or 7Z, which offer similar benefits and may be more compatible with your system. Alternatively, you can use cloud-based file sharing services that don’t require compression or extraction. Ultimately, the choice of file format or sharing method depends on your specific needs and preferences.